The Key Principles of Safeguarding in Level 5 in Care
Level 5 in care refers to advanced courses in the field of health and social care, focusing on leadership and management roles. Safeguarding is a crucial aspect of these courses, ensuring the protection and well-being of vulnerable individuals. Here are the key principles of safeguarding in Level 5 in care:
Principle | Description |
---|---|
Empowerment | Ensuring individuals are supported and encouraged to make their own decisions and choices. |
Prevention | Taking action to prevent harm and abuse before it occurs. |
Proportionality | Intervening in a way that is proportionate to the risk of harm. |
Protection | Safeguarding individuals from abuse and harm. |
Partnership | Working collaboratively with other agencies and professionals to safeguard individuals. |
Accountability | Taking responsibility for safeguarding practices and decisions. |
By adhering to these key principles of safeguarding in Level 5 in care, professionals can ensure the safety and well-being of those in their care, creating a secure and supportive environment for all individuals involved.
